The Basics of Wifi Signal Boosters

A Wifi signal booster is a device that amplifies and rebroadcasts the weak signal of your Wifi network, creating a stronger and more reliable connection for all devices on the network. It works by using a device to amplify the weak signal from your Wifi router, which is then rebroadcasted to all devices on the network. The device is called a Wifi range extender, and it is designed to extend the coverage of your Wifi network by up to 50%.

Conclusion

Wifi signal boosters are a popular solution for households and businesses looking to improve their Wifi network. By using a Wifi signal booster, you can increase the coverage area, improve network speeds, and reduce interference. When choosing a Wifi signal booster, consider the coverage area, signal strength, and budget to ensure that it meets your needs.
